Abstract
A rotator mechanism for rotating an elongate member in a pumping system includes a body member having a longitudinal body axis and a through-hole aligned with the body axis and configured to receive the elongate member. The rotator mechanism also includes a worm gear concentric with the body axis and a worm meshing with the worm gear. The rotator mechanism includes a lever configured to rotate the worm, and a clutch coupled between the lever and the worm and configured to cause the worm to rotate in a first direction when the lever moves in the first direction. Rotation of the worm causes the worm gear and the elongate member to rotate about the body axis.
